Zimbra offers Open Source email server software and shared calendar for Linux and the Mac
Go Back   Zimbra :: Forums > Zimbra Collaboration Suite > Administrators

Welcome to the Zimbra :: Forums!
Welcome, if you would like to post a comment please register. We also encourage you to explore all things Zimbra with our team and members of the community.

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1 (permalink)  
Old 03-28-2011, 02:35 AM
Member
 
Posts: 10
Default [SOLVED] Autocomplete failed

Hi there,

after successfull upgrade from 6.0.8 to latest 7.0.1 everything loogs good, except one user, who has problem wit Autocomplete.
Everytime in compose of new mail, and type few characters to To: field, Zimbra wont to show contacts, but show info Autocomplete failed.
And in /opt/zimbra/log/mailbox.log is loooong information as you can see below.

After Autocomplete error message in web client:
2011-03-28 11:23:14,348 INFO [btpool0-28://mail.och.cz/service/soap/AutoCompleteRequest] [name=divis@raddy.cz;mid=13;ip=193.85.73.244;ua=Zim braWebClient - [unknown] (Win)/7.0.1_GA_3105;] soap - AutoCompleteRequest
2011-03-28 11:23:14,409 INFO [btpool0-28://mail.och.cz/service/soap/AutoCompleteRequest] [name=divis@raddy.cz;mid=13;ip=193.85.73.244;ua=Zim braWebClient - [unknown] (Win)/7.0.1_GA_3105;] SoapEngine - handler exception
com.zimbra.common.service.ServiceException: system failure: Caught IOException opening index
ExceptionId:btpool0-28://mail.och.cz/service/soap/AutoCompleteRequest:1301304194408:bee0d34a4c7b83f1
Code:service.FAILURE
at com.zimbra.common.service.ServiceException.FAILURE (ServiceException.java:248)
at com.zimbra.cs.index.LuceneIndex.expandWildcardToke n(LuceneIndex.java:459)
at com.zimbra.cs.index.MailboxIndex.expandWildcardTok en(MailboxIndex.java:458)
at com.zimbra.cs.index.query.TextQuery.<init>(TextQue ry.java:113)
at com.zimbra.cs.index.query.TextQuery.<init>(TextQue ry.java:67)
at com.zimbra.cs.index.query.parser.QueryParser.creat eContactQuery(QueryParser.java:660)
at com.zimbra.cs.index.query.parser.QueryParser.creat eQuery(QueryParser.java:606)
at com.zimbra.cs.index.query.parser.QueryParser.toTer m(QueryParser.java:353)
at com.zimbra.cs.index.query.parser.QueryParser.toTex tClause(QueryParser.java:325)
at com.zimbra.cs.index.query.parser.QueryParser.toCla use(QueryParser.java:288)
at com.zimbra.cs.index.query.parser.QueryParser.toQue ry(QueryParser.java:265)
at com.zimbra.cs.index.query.parser.QueryParser.parse (QueryParser.java:235)
at com.zimbra.cs.index.ZimbraQuery.<init>(ZimbraQuery .java:439)
at com.zimbra.cs.index.MailboxIndex.search(MailboxInd ex.java:143)
at com.zimbra.cs.mailbox.IndexHelper.search(IndexHelp er.java:129)
at com.zimbra.cs.mailbox.Mailbox.search(Mailbox.java: 3747)
at com.zimbra.cs.mailbox.Mailbox.search(Mailbox.java: 3716)
at com.zimbra.cs.mailbox.Mailbox.search(Mailbox.java: 3701)
at com.zimbra.cs.mailbox.ContactAutoComplete.queryFol ders(ContactAutoComplete.java:578)
at com.zimbra.cs.mailbox.ContactAutoComplete.query(Co ntactAutoComplete.java:337)
at com.zimbra.cs.service.mail.AutoComplete.query(Auto Complete.java:85)
at com.zimbra.cs.service.mail.AutoComplete.handle(Aut oComplete.java:47)
at com.zimbra.soap.SoapEngine.dispatchRequest(SoapEng ine.java:406)
at com.zimbra.soap.SoapEngine.dispatch(SoapEngine.jav a:281)
at com.zimbra.soap.SoapEngine.dispatch(SoapEngine.jav a:158)
at com.zimbra.soap.SoapServlet.doWork(SoapServlet.jav a:294)
at com.zimbra.soap.SoapServlet.doPost(SoapServlet.jav a:215)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:725)
at com.zimbra.cs.servlet.ZimbraServlet.service(Zimbra Servlet.java:208)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:814)
at org.mortbay.jetty.servlet.ServletHolder.handle(Ser vletHolder.java:511)
at org.mortbay.jetty.servlet.ServletHandler$CachedCha in.doFilter(ServletHandler.java:1166)
at com.zimbra.cs.servlet.SetHeaderFilter.doFilter(Set HeaderFilter.java:79)
at org.mortbay.jetty.servlet.ServletHandler$CachedCha in.doFilter(ServletHandler.java:1157)
at org.mortbay.servlet.UserAgentFilter.doFilter(UserA gentFilter.java:81)
at org.mortbay.servlet.GzipFilter.doFilter(GzipFilter .java:132)
at org.mortbay.jetty.servlet.ServletHandler$CachedCha in.doFilter(ServletHandler.java:1157)
at org.mortbay.jetty.servlet.ServletHandler.handle(Se rvletHandler.java:388)
at org.mortbay.jetty.security.SecurityHandler.handle( SecurityHandler.java:218)
at org.mortbay.jetty.servlet.SessionHandler.handle(Se ssionHandler.java:182)
at org.mortbay.jetty.handler.ContextHandler.handle(Co ntextHandler.java:765)
at org.mortbay.jetty.webapp.WebAppContext.handle(WebA ppContext.java:422)
at org.mortbay.jetty.handler.ContextHandlerCollection .handle(ContextHandlerCollection.java:230)
at org.mortbay.jetty.handler.HandlerCollection.handle (HandlerCollection.java:114)
at org.mortbay.jetty.handler.HandlerWrapper.handle(Ha ndlerWrapper.java:152)
at org.mortbay.jetty.handler.rewrite.RewriteHandler.h andle(RewriteHandler.java:230)
at org.mortbay.jetty.handler.HandlerWrapper.handle(Ha ndlerWrapper.java:152)
at org.mortbay.jetty.handler.DebugHandler.handle(Debu gHandler.java:77)
at org.mortbay.jetty.handler.HandlerWrapper.handle(Ha ndlerWrapper.java:152)
at org.mortbay.jetty.Server.handle(Server.java:326)
at org.mortbay.jetty.HttpConnection.handleRequest(Htt pConnection.java:543)
at org.mortbay.jetty.HttpConnection$RequestHandler.co ntent(HttpConnection.java:946)
at org.mortbay.jetty.HttpParser.parseNext(HttpParser. java:756)
at org.mortbay.jetty.HttpParser.parseAvailable(HttpPa rser.java:218)
at org.mortbay.jetty.HttpConnection.handle(HttpConnec tion.java:405)
at org.mortbay.io.nio.SelectChannelEndPoint.run(Selec tChannelEndPoint.java:410)
at org.mortbay.thread.BoundedThreadPool$PoolThread.ru n(BoundedThreadPool.java:451)
Caused by: java.io.FileNotFoundException: /opt/zimbra/index/0/13/index/0/_33_6.del (No such file or directory)
at java.io.RandomAccessFile.open(Native Method)
at java.io.RandomAccessFile.<init>(RandomAccessFile.j ava:212)
at org.apache.lucene.store.SimpleFSDirectory$SimpleFS IndexInput$Descriptor.<init>(SimpleFSDirectory.jav a:76)
at org.apache.lucene.store.SimpleFSDirectory$SimpleFS IndexInput.<init>(SimpleFSDirectory.java:97)
at org.apache.lucene.store.NIOFSDirectory$NIOFSIndexI nput.<init>(NIOFSDirectory.java:98)
at org.apache.lucene.store.NIOFSDirectory.openInput(N IOFSDirectory.java:78)
at org.apache.lucene.store.FSDirectory.openInput(FSDi rectory.java:347)
at com.zimbra.cs.index.LuceneDirectory.openInput(Luce neDirectory.java:135)
at org.apache.lucene.util.BitVector.<init>(BitVector. java:219)
at org.apache.lucene.index.SegmentReader.loadDeletedD ocs(SegmentReader.java:649)
at org.apache.lucene.index.SegmentReader.get(SegmentR eader.java:609)
at org.apache.lucene.index.SegmentReader.get(SegmentR eader.java:583)
at org.apache.lucene.index.DirectoryReader.<init>(Dir ectoryReader.java:109)
at org.apache.lucene.index.ReadOnlyDirectoryReader.<i nit>(ReadOnlyDirectoryReader.java:27)
at org.apache.lucene.index.DirectoryReader$1.doBody(D irectoryReader.java:79)
at org.apache.lucene.index.SegmentInfos$FindSegmentsF ile.run(SegmentInfos.java:677)
at org.apache.lucene.index.DirectoryReader.open(Direc toryReader.java:73)
at org.apache.lucene.index.IndexReader.open(IndexRead er.java:316)
at org.apache.lucene.index.IndexReader.open(IndexRead er.java:262)
at com.zimbra.cs.index.LuceneIndex.openIndexReader(Lu ceneIndex.java:696)
at com.zimbra.cs.index.LuceneIndex.getIndexReaderRef( LuceneIndex.java:785)
at com.zimbra.cs.index.LuceneIndex.getIndexSearcherRe f(LuceneIndex.java:527)
at com.zimbra.cs.index.LuceneIndex.expandWildcardToke n(LuceneIndex.java:423)
... 55 more


Any idea what is bad? The problem is only in one account.

Thank You.

Martin
Reply With Quote
  #2 (permalink)  
Old 04-03-2011, 08:37 AM
Special Member
 
Posts: 117
Default

Same here (just upgraded from 6.0.10 -> 7.0.1)

Though my stack trace is slightly different:
Quote:
2011-04-03 11:35:09,194 ERROR [btpool0-165://zimbra.woofplanet.com/service/soap/AutoCompleteRequest] [name=scottchapman@woofplanet.com;mid=12;ip=96.237. 175.2;ua=ZimbraWebClient - SAF3 (Win)/7.0.1_GA_3105;] lucene - Failed to close IndexWriter LuceneIndex{mbox=12, dir=org.apache.lucene.store.NIOFSDirectory@/opt/zimbra/index/0/12/index/0 lockFactory=org.apache.lucene.store.SingleInstance LockFactory@45a8a7e}
java.io.FileNotFoundException: /opt/zimbra/index/0/12/index/0/_fn7_3y.del (No such file or directory)
__________________
---------------------------------------------
Release 7.1,3_GA.UBUNTU10_64 UBUNTU10_64 FOSS edition.
Reply With Quote
  #3 (permalink)  
Old 04-03-2011, 10:28 AM
Member
 
Posts: 10
Default

Can You do reindex user account?
Reply With Quote
  #4 (permalink)  
Old 04-03-2011, 10:58 AM
Special Member
 
Posts: 117
Default

Yep. re-index that specific user account successfully.

I get a different error now:
Quote:
java.lang.ClassCastException: com.zimbra.common.mime.MimeBodyPart cannot be cast to com.zimbra.common.mime.MimeMultipart
I happen to see this error frequently for different SOAP requests.
__________________
---------------------------------------------
Release 7.1,3_GA.UBUNTU10_64 UBUNTU10_64 FOSS edition.

Last edited by ScottChapman; 04-03-2011 at 12:16 PM..
Reply With Quote
  #5 (permalink)  
Old 04-24-2011, 05:50 PM
Loyal Member
 
Posts: 97
Default

I did have the same issue..searched and looked at this thread..try re-indexing as suggested..and it resolved the issue.
__________________
Rgds;
Matnor
Reply With Quote
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es


Similar Threads

Why Join?

Registering let's you ask questions, makes it easier to search, displays any files attached to posts, and notifies you about replies.

blog.zimbra.com




 

SEO by vBSEO ©2011, Crawlability, Inc.